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Automated circuit artifact upload for release workflows #35

Open
wwared opened this issue Jun 10, 2024 · 1 comment
Open

Automated circuit artifact upload for release workflows #35

wwared opened this issue Jun 10, 2024 · 1 comment

Comments

@wwared
Copy link
Member

wwared commented Jun 10, 2024

When running the full end-to-end groth16 flow, it looks like the default pre-built upstream SP1 circuit artifacts are no longer enough for verifying our proofs (verified with an aptos LC proof).

Either way, we may want to define a place to host these artifacts once we perform stable releases and make sure that we're using our own circuit artifacts by default instead of upstream's.

@wwared wwared changed the title Publish our own circuit artifacts Automated circuit artifact upload for release workflows Jun 21, 2024
@wwared
Copy link
Member Author

wwared commented Jun 21, 2024

Once plonk is merged into dev, we will have:

  • A public S3 bucket with the circuit artifacts
  • Code for downloading the right artifacts when generating a proof

Now we only need:

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

1 participant